Is J-B Weld gas resistant?
When fully cured, J-B Weld is completely resistant to water, gasoline, and about every other petroleum product or automotive chemical. For wet-surface or submerged water or gasoline repairs, try our SteelStik or WaterWeld.

How long does J-B Weld take to harden?
At room temperature, J-B Weld™ sets in 4-6 hours to a dark grey color. A full cure is reached in 15-24 hours. J-B Weld™ has a tensile strength of 5020 PSI and sets to a hard bond overnight. It can withstand temperatures up to 550ºF when fully cured.
What epoxy is fuel resistant?
Loctite Epoxy Weld does not shrink and is resistant to most shop fluids such as water, diesel fuel, gasoline, antifreeze, hydraulic fluid, motor oil and transmission fluids.

Will flex seal work on a gas tank?
No, Flex Seal is not resistant against a corrosive flammable like gas or oil. It is strongly recommended that you do not attempt to use Flex Seal Liquid™ on a gas tank. Don’t be deceived by the fact that it may not ignite or leak through right away.
Does gas tank repair putty work?
Have had good luck using the epoxy stick/putty formula, even works on a full gas/ diesel tank. You need to clean an area about the size of a quarter with sand paper, then use a match head size bit of putty to stop the fuel flow. Dry the area around that bit of putty and apply enough to cover about a 1 inch area.

Can you make J-B Weld cure faster?
Either use JB Quik as others mentioned or mix the JB weld & let it start to settup before applying to the area you want to patch. It’s an epoxy, so should cure faster with heat. Another trick is to embed a piece of window screen in the putty to hold it until it sets up.
